This paper aims at analyzing the lexicalization path leading to the formation of the Contemporary Italian complex preposition fino a. The first section of the work describes the theoretical issues related to the processes involved in the development of complex prepositions, i.e. grammaticalization and lexicalization. The second part of the paper is devoted to the analysis of the historical pathways leading to the reanalysis of fino a. For this purpose, data extracted from Latin, Old and Contemporary Italian corpora are investigated.
